Portals, one of London's leading math/post/experimental festival promoters and gig curators have announced Burden Limbs and For Breakfast as part of the lineup for their first post-lockdown all-dayer.They'll be joining this enormous seven band bill alongside Frauds, El Moono, Asian Death Crustacean, Modern Technology and FORT plus Chaos Theory DJ's , at one of East London's top venues.
Saturday 31st July at The Victoria Dalston
Tickets: £9 advance / £12 on the door
Doors: 14:30

Somewhere in the middle of noise, heavy psyche and grind sits our latest signees, the duo known as BELK.
Alex F Pearson (guitar/noise/vocals) and George Chadwick (drums).
We’re very excited to announce that Glasshouse have started working with this Leeds-based unit and will begin with a reissue of their excellent EP ‘Umpire’ on cassette, a format which we think will both enhance their janky sound and appeal to collectors.

Supernova Sect, a new streaming platform created by sound engineer, tour manager and Eindhoven's Super Nova Studio owner Bob de Wit has announced the first stream on 22nd April.
The first wave of bands to be featured have already been announced, including Burden Limbs premiering their upcoming live session, alongside sessions from some of the heavyweights in the current noise/fuzz/psyche scene; White Hills, A Place to Bury Strangers, GNOD, Radar Men From The Moon and labels Rocket Recordings and Fuzz Club on board.
